CSS中文和英文字體的設置是網頁設計中比較重要的一部分,它可以讓我們的網站變得更加美觀和易于閱讀。
在CSS中,我們可以通過font-family屬性來設置字體。如果你的網站需要同時支持中文和英文,那么我們建議你先設置中文字體,然后再設置英文字體。這是因為中文字體通常更加復雜,英文采用的字體更加簡潔,所以中文字體的設置會對英文字體造成影響。
下面是一個示例代碼,演示如何設置中文和英文字體:
body { font-family: "PingFang SC", Helvetica, sans-serif; font-size: 16px; }
在上述代碼中,我們首先設置了“PingFang SC”作為中文的默認字體,然后使用了Helvetica和sans-serif作為備選字體。備選字體的作用是在用戶計算機上不存在所設置的字體時,瀏覽器會自動使用備選字體。
接下來,我們需要手動設置英文字體。同樣地,我們可以使用類似的方式設置英文字體:
h1, h2, h3, h4, h5, h6 { font-family: "Helvetica Neue", "Helvetica", Arial, sans-serif; }
在上述代碼中,我們使用了“Helvetica Neue”作為英文的默認字體,然后又選擇了“Helvetica”、“Arial”和“sans-serif”作為備選字體。這樣,無論是用戶計算機上有沒有我們設置的字體,都可以正常顯示。
總的來說,選擇合適的中英文字體和設置備選字體的方法可以極大地提升網站的用戶體驗,讓網站看起來更加專業和美觀。在整個CSS設計的過程中,字體設置也是一個不可忽視的部分。
下一篇vue渲染樹很慢